Hamilton on top, more woe for Vettel in Spain

Race favourite Lewis Hamilton set the pace for dominant Mercedes in first Spanish Grand Prix practice on Friday while the pain remained the same for Sebastian Vettel despite a Red Bull chassis switch. Hamilton's fastest lap of one minute 27.023 seconds, set six minutes from the end, was 0.868 quicker than Jenson Button who was best of the rest for McLaren. The impressive margin on a sunny morning at the Circuit de Catalunya further underlined the Briton's status as the man to watch after three wins in a row.
